Wu Wei, often translated as non-action, is not about doing nothing. It is about acting in accordance with the natural flow of things, without forcing or striving. It is like water, which yields to the stone but eventually wears it away. When one practices Wu Wei, actions arise spontaneously and effectively, like the effortless unfolding of nature. This leads to a profound sense of peace and accomplishment.
